Jobs Career Advice Signup
X

Send this job to a friend

X

Did you notice an error or suspect this job is scam? Tell us.

  • Posted: Oct 11, 2023
    Deadline: Not specified
    • @gmail.com
    • @yahoo.com
    • @outlook.com
  • Never pay for any CBT, test or assessment as part of any recruitment process. When in doubt, contact us

    Old Mutual Limited (OML) is a premium African financial services group that offers a broad spectrum of financial solutions to retail and corporate customers across key markets in 14 countries.


    Read more about this company

     

    Technical Lead (Design)

    Job Description:

    • Maintain the design system, create, and update documentation, and library components.
    • Establish design standards and principles accompanying the design system for scalability, efficiency, and consistency. 
    • Evaluate and improve usability and accessibility of components, and be a champion for the user.
    • Lead the design and implementation of visual languages and the tools, resources and documentations to support the system.
    • Continuously conduct end-to-end audits of our UI, visuals and design system, come up with designs to solve for discrepancies and push the visual design system forward, while considering iOS, Android and Web design guidelines.
    • Maintain and improve a contribution model to streamline the process of multiple autonomous product teams building components for one-off use cases, moving to systematized items.
    • Identify, prioritize, and monitor task, progress of design, development, and documentation across team members.
    • Present the Design System’s mission, library, and process to other groups, including product managers, content specialists, and other design and development teams throughout the enterprise. 
    • Provide design leadership and guidance to teams around using shared patterns, and identify opportunities to create new patterns and components within their workstreams.
    • Provide a thinking and implementation framework for accessibility and inclusion in both the design and development process.  
    • Hold retrospectives & gather input from director-level peers of product design and development teams.
    • Conduct regular one-on-one reviews with team members to identify successes, challenges, perspectives and preferences.
    • Identify and nurture team growth and culture, identifying opportunities for team members to drive and lead system aspects.
    • Follow Agile methodologies (SAFE/SCRUM / Kanban)
    • Apply engineering principles for design, development, maintenance, testing and evaluation of software
    • Client engagement to drive new products/ features and to ensure operational excellence
    • Work closely with multi-skilled and cross-functional teams e.g., architects, developers, UX/UI designers, business analysts
    • Ensure systems are scalable, responsive, robust and secure through monitoring and responding to application performance, stability and availability

    Experience & Qualification Requirements:

    • Matric, with a degree in Computer Science/ Engineering/ Mathematics or related
    • 6+ years experience in one or more of: interaction design and/or information architecture.
    • Advantage if experience on product management of web-based sites and/or applications, front end development, or business analysis
    • 3+ years of experience in leading application development
    • Certification in design systems UI & UX
    • Native and responsive technology experience
    • Experience with coding, low code platform applications
    • Deep understanding of how to create usable, accessible, and modular designs that can scale to millions of users
    • Proven track record of creating and managing impactful design systems and processes
    • Knowledge of, and experience in web and mobile frameworks and technologies such as:
    • Collaboration tools e.g., Confluence, Jira, Microsoft Teams, Slack
    • Containerization technologies e.g., Kubernetes, Docker
    • CI/CD technologies e.g.  Jenkins, Git, App Center / Bitrise /Azure DevOps
    • AWS (preferred) or another cloud provider such as AZURE or Google Cloud Platform
    • IaC technologies e.g. Cloudformation
    • Mobile and API Testing Frameworks: TDD / BDD
    • Architecture and Design: Event Driven Architecture / API First / Domain driven design
    • Building self-contained, reusable, and testable modules, components and directives
    • Familiarity with component-based architectures and design systems.
    • Performing product analysis and development tasks that may require extensive research and analysis.
    • Knowledge of responsive design principles and mobile-first development.
    • Understanding of RESTful APIs and integration of backend services.
    • Experience working with module bundlers, such as Webpack and Node.
    • Familiarity with Microsoft's Azure DevOps suite (Repositories, Pipelines, and artifacts).
    • Packaging libraries for consumption on NPM registries.
    • Solid debugging and troubleshooting skills.
    • Having a fundamental understanding of code quality and security checking tools such as  SonarQube.
    • Fundamental knowledge of Design tokens.
    • Fundamental knowledge of UX/UI principles.

    Competencies Required:

    • Customer focus
    • Multi-functional team collaboration
    • Data-driven and attention to detail and big picture
    • Action Oriented
    • Continuous Improvement Management
    • Automation
    • Problem Finding and Solving
    • Conflict management and resolution
    • High EQ

    Method of Application

    Interested and qualified? Go to Old Mutual on oldmutual.wd3.myworkdayjobs.com to apply

    Build your CV for free. Download in different templates.

  • Send your application

    View All Vacancies at Old Mutual Back To Home

Subscribe to Job Alert

 

Join our happy subscribers

 
 
Send your application through

GmailGmail YahoomailYahoomail